Output d951894b5e732c36398dad1fe6042fe5ab4937c0ef1083ac463da50a21d4ae38:19

value
11029700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a19859c2a4bae2023652a9df9cf578577ea6590 OP_EQUAL
address
3FjpZNxHj9YWqTB7WDbUUbdNytaWjJ1sFG
transaction
d951894b5e732c36398dad1fe6042fe5ab4937c0ef1083ac463da50a21d4ae38
spent
true